Job Overview
We are seeking a dedicated Band 3 Emergency Department Assistant to become a vital part of our enthusiastic multidisciplinary team, committed to providing exceptional emergency care within the Emergency Department at Barts Health NHS Trust.
Key Responsibilities
As an integral member of the emergency department, the Emergency Department Assistant will operate under the guidance of Registered Nurses. This role encompasses collaboration with qualified professionals, executing delegated patient care and treatment for individuals visiting the Emergency Department.

Person Specification
Qualifications
Essential Criteria
Minimum of GCSE Standard or equivalent Basic numeracy and literacy skillsDesirable Criteria
Care Certificate Basic Life Support (BLS) certificationExperience
Essential Criteria
Experience in customer service or working with the public Previous role as a Healthcare Support Worker in a clinical environmentDesirable Criteria
Experience in venepuncture Experience in cannulationKnowledge
Essential Criteria
Proficient in basic computer operations Understanding of patient confidentiality principles Knowledge of health and safety regulationsSkills
Essential Criteria
Ability to function effectively within a multidisciplinary team Strong interpersonal and motivational skills Capability to communicate empathetically with patients regarding their care and procedures Ability to listen and address patient concerns Willingness to acquire new skillsOther Requirements
Essential Criteria
Commitment to uphold Trust values Flexibility to work various shifts Punctuality and effective time management skills-
